ABOUT TEMENOSTemenos powers a world of banking that creates opportunities for billions of people and businesses everywhere. We do this through the pioneering spirit of 7500+ Temenosians who are passionate about making banking better, together. Temenos enables growth for two-thirds of the world’s top 1,000 banks and 70+ challenger banks in 150+ countries. We collaborate with clients to build new banking services and state-of-the-art customer experiences on our open banking platform, helping them operate more sustainably.At Temenos, we have an open-minded and inclusive culture, where everyone has the power to create their own destiny and make a positive contribution to the world of banking and society.
THE ROLEThe Application Developer / Support Engineer will join the SaaS Service AI & Tooling team in Manila, developing, maintaining, and supporting internal tools and platforms including Temenos AI Ops — an AI integration platform connecting large language models with enterprise tools through the Model Context Protocol — and custom Atlassian Forge apps for Jira workflow automation.The key responsibilities include:Develop and maintain Python-based MCP servers integrating with enterprise APIs (Jira, Dynatrace, Azure)Build and maintain Atlassian Forge apps including custom UI panels, automation rules, and workflow extensionsDevelop front-end components using React for Forge Custom UI and internal tooling interfacesWrite and maintain Helm charts, Dockerfiles, and Terraform modules for AKS deploymentsProvision and manage Azure deployment infrastructure including AKS clusters, Container Registry, Key Vault, and Blob Storage using TerraformMonitor platform health and investigate production incidents across the AI Ops platform and Forge appsMaintain CI/CD pipelines in Bitbucket Pipelines and ArgoCD GitOps workflowsRespond to internal user requests, troubleshoot issues, and maintain production runbooks
OPPORTUNITIESWork across a diverse tooling portfolio — from AI integration platforms to Atlassian Forge apps.Gain hands-on experience with enterprise-grade cloud infrastructure, security practices, and observability.Develop expertise in AI/LLM integration and the emerging Model Context Protocol ecosystem.Contribute to a platform evolving from internal tool to commercial product.Collaborate with a global team across APAC and EMEA time zones.
REQUIREMENTS3–5 years of professional software development experience.1+ years working with containerised applications in a production environment.Experience supporting production systems including incident response, log analysis, and monitoring.Solid proficiency in Python 3.10+ with async/await patterns, type hints, and modern tooling.Comfortable with JavaScript/TypeScript for web or Atlassian Forge development.Experience with Docker, Kubernetes fundamentals, and CI/CD pipelines.
SKILLSStrong knowledge of Claude and Microsoft CoPilotFastAPI or similar frameworks for building and consuming REST/HTTP services.Git proficiency including branching, pull requests, and merge conflict resolution.Terraform and Helm — reading, modifying, and extending infrastructure-as-code.Microsoft Azure — working knowledge of AKS, Key Vault, Blob Storage, Container Registry, and networking fundamentals.pytest or equivalent — writing unit and integration tests as part of regular development.Clear and concise communication — able to explain technical issues and solutions effectively.Self-sufficient execution — able to pick up tasks, implement, test, and deliver to production with clear direction.